Meet the Locals: Fish Species You'll Find Here
Fishing at Commons Ford Ranch Metropolitan Park in Austin, Texas, introduces you to a diverse aquatic community. The park's blend of fresh water from Lake Austin and the seasonal flow of the Colorado River attract various fish species, ensuring a rewarding experience for anglers of all levels.
-
Largemouth Bass (Micropterus salmoides)
- Habitat: Prefers shallow, vegetated areas.
- Behavior: Aggressive feeders, especially active in the early morning and late afternoon.
- Sizes: Typically 1-5 pounds, with occasional trophy-sized catches.
-
Catfish (Ictalurus punctatus)
- Habitat: Thrives in deeper waters often by submerged structures.
- Behavior: Nocturnal feeders, best caught using cut bait or stink bait.
- Sizes: Range from small, fry-sized to over 10 pounds.
-
Sunfish (Lepomis spp.)
- Habitat: Often found in warmer shallow waters.
- Behavior: They love nymphs and small insects, making fly fishing an exciting challenge.
- Sizes: Mostly palm-sized but provide endless fun on light tackle.
Here's a quick table highlighting seasonal peaks and recommended techniques:
Fish Species | Best Months | Recommended Techniques |
---|---|---|
Largemouth Bass | March-May | Soft plastic lures, topwater bait |
Catfish | June-August | Night fishing, chicken liver |
Sunfish | Year-round | Light spinning tackle, worms |

Master the Waters: Tips and Techniques for Success
Excelling at fishing is as much about skill as it is about knowing the local nuances. Here are some tips to enhance your success at Commons Ford Ranch Metropolitan Park in Austin, Texas:
-
Know Your Bait:
- π Bass Love: Use soft plastics mimicking crayfish or shad.
- π£ Catfish Temptation: Stink bait has a proven track record, especially at night.
-
Timing is Everything:
- π Morning Magic: Fish are generally more active early or late in the day.
- π Night Owls: Target catfish during dark, moonlit nights for the best results.
-
Technique Tweaks:
- Casting Styles: Incorporate both overhead casts in open waters and side flicks around obstacles.
- Retrieve Rates: Experiment with fast and slow retrieves to mimic prey behavior effectively.
Chasing Seasons: When to Reel in the Big Ones
Fishing at Commons Ford Ranch Metropolitan Park varies with the changing of seasons, offering unique opportunities and challenges year-round.
-
Spring (March-May):
- Characteristics: Water warms, bringing bass near the surface.
- Tip: Use lures that replicate emerging aquatic insects.
-
Summer (June-August):
- Characteristics: Fish retreat to cooler depths.
- Tip: Focus on early mornings or evenings to avoid midday heat.
-
Fall (September-November):
- Characteristics: Bass become more aggressive, preparing for winter.
- Tip: Crankbaits and spinnerbaits can provoke strikes.
-
Winter (December-February):
- Characteristics: Fish metabolism slows down.
- Tip: Opt for slow-moving bait presentations around warm, sunny days.
A seasonal chart can visually aid in planning your trip:
Season | Best Fish | Prime Tactics |
---|---|---|
Spring | Bass | Surface lures, gentle reeling |
Summer | Catfish | Night fishing, bottom rigs |
Fall | Bass, Panfish | Aggressive lures |
Winter | Sunfish | Deep water small baits |
Know Before You Go: Regulations and Licensing
Before casting a line in Commons Ford Ranch Metropolitan Park in Austin, Texas, ensure you're up to speed with local regulations:
-
Licensing: A valid Texas fishing license is required for all anglers above the age of 17.
-
Size and Bag Limits: Adhere to the imposed limits to help conservation efforts.
- Example: Largemouth Bass - Minimum size 14 inches.
-
Protected Zones: Be aware of designated no-fishing areas within the park.
Regulation | Detail |
---|---|
Bass Limit | 5 per day, must be over 14 inches |
Catfish Limit | 25 per day, any size |
License Cost | Available online or at local sporting stores |
